What it is, How it works

Hair testing is increasingly seen as an effective means of ident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Hair captures a historical record of substance use by encasing biomarkers within the strands of hair as they grow. If collected near the scalp, hair offers an approximately 3-month detection period for drug and alcohol use. The collection process is straightforward, tampering is relatively challenging, and the samples are easy to transport.

A sample consisting of 1.5 inches and approximately 200 hair strands (roughly the diameter of a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p equates to around 100mg, which is optimal for screening and confirmation purposes. In cases requiring EtG, additional tests, or panels exceeding 10, a 150mg specimen is advisable. Using a jeweler’s scale for specimen weighing is recommended. If scalp hair is unavailable, an equivalent quantity of body hair may be used. When referring to head hair, it specifically means scalp hair, whereas body hair encompasses other types (like facial and axillary hair).

Process Overview

Laboratory processing of drug test results involves four key steps: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ning is the stage of integrating a sample into the laboratory's system, ensuring the sample was securely sealed and shipped, generating a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completing data entry not covered by electronic custody systems.

Screening conducts a preliminary assessment for substances of abuse. Though Screening serves as a cost-efficient method for excluding drug use in most samples, a positive screen must be validated for courtroom acceptance. Presumptively positive Screening samples necessitate further confirmation.

Should a sample test positive in Screening, additional hair is extracted from the original sample for Extraction. During Extraction, drugs are obtained from hair in significantly lower concentrations compared to methods like urine or oral fluid, highlighting the complexity of hair drug screening.

Confirmation of any positive Screening outcome utilizes G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S technologies. Required washing of presumptive positive samples occurs before confirmation. The full laboratory workflow from Accessioning through Confirmation undergoes scrutiny under C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and aligns with 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ests identify up to 90 days of drug use versus shorter windows in urine tests.
  • Hard to circumvent: Cheating a hair drug test is very difficult, rendering the results more reliable.
  • Reveals usage history: It exhibits a timeline of drug consumption rather than only recent use.

Limitations:

  • Limited recent-use detection: Drugs typically become apparent in hair after 5-7 days.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ests generally cost more than alternative methods.
  • Result variability: Factors like hair color and personal hair growth differences can alter drug metabolite concentrations in hair.

Note: Though often called "hair follicle tests", the analysis is of the hair strand, not the hair foll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
